| 23 | struct buffer_reg_stream { |
| 24 | struct cds_list_head lnode; |
| 25 | union { |
| 26 | /* Original object data that MUST be copied over. */ |
| 27 | struct lttng_ust_abi_object_data *ust; |
| 28 | } obj; |
| 29 | }; |
| 30 | |
| 31 | struct buffer_reg_channel { |
| 32 | /* This key is the same as a tracing channel key. */ |
| 33 | uint32_t key; |
| 34 | /* Key of the channel on the consumer side. */ |
| 35 | uint64_t consumer_key; |
| 36 | /* Stream registry object of this channel registry. */ |
| 37 | struct cds_list_head streams; |
| 38 | /* Total number of stream in the list. */ |
| 39 | uint64_t stream_count; |
| 40 | /* Used to ensure mutual exclusion to the stream's list. */ |
| 41 | pthread_mutex_t stream_list_lock; |
| 42 | /* Node for hash table usage. */ |
| 43 | struct lttng_ht_node_u64 node; |
| 44 | /* Size of subbuffers in this channel. */ |
| 45 | size_t subbuf_size; |
| 46 | /* Number of subbuffers per stream. */ |
| 47 | size_t num_subbuf; |
| 48 | union { |
| 49 | /* Original object data that MUST be copied over. */ |
| 50 | struct lttng_ust_abi_object_data *ust; |
| 51 | } obj; |
| 52 | }; |
| 53 | |
| 54 | struct buffer_reg_session { |
| 55 | /* Registry per domain. */ |
| 56 | union { |
| 57 | lttng::sessiond::ust::registry_session *ust; |
| 58 | } reg; |
| 59 | |
| 60 | /* Contains buffer registry channel indexed by tracing channel key. */ |
| 61 | struct lttng_ht *channels; |
| 62 | }; |
| 63 | |
| 64 | /* |
| 65 | * Registry object for per UID buffers. |
| 66 | */ |
| 67 | struct buffer_reg_uid { |
| 68 | /* |
| 69 | * Keys to match this object in a hash table. The following three variables |
| 70 | * identify a unique per UID buffer registry. |
| 71 | */ |
| 72 | uint64_t session_id; /* Unique tracing session id. */ |
| 73 | int bits_per_long; /* ABI */ |
| 74 | uid_t uid; /* Owner. */ |
| 75 | |
| 76 | enum lttng_domain_type domain; |
| 77 | struct buffer_reg_session *registry; |
| 78 | |
| 79 | /* Indexed by session id. */ |
| 80 | struct lttng_ht_node_u64 node; |
| 81 | /* Node of the ust session's buffer_reg_uid_list. */ |
| 82 | struct cds_list_head lnode; |
| 83 | |
| 84 | char root_shm_path[PATH_MAX]; |
| 85 | char shm_path[PATH_MAX]; |
| 86 | }; |
| 87 | |
| 88 | /* |
| 89 | * Registry object for per PID buffers. |
| 90 | */ |
| 91 | struct buffer_reg_pid { |
| 92 | uint64_t session_id; |
| 93 | |
| 94 | struct buffer_reg_session *registry; |
| 95 | |
| 96 | /* Indexed by session id. */ |
| 97 | struct lttng_ht_node_u64 node; |
| 98 | |
| 99 | char root_shm_path[PATH_MAX]; |
| 100 | char shm_path[PATH_MAX]; |
| 101 | }; |
